About the Post
We are seeking a skilled and experienced Tandoor Chef to join our kitchen team.
This role is ideal for someone with extensive knowledge of traditional tandoor cooking techniques and the ability to prepare high-quality grilled meats, seafood, breads, and speciality dishes.
You will be responsible for operating and maintaining the tandoor section while ensuring authentic flavours, consistency, and excellent presentation.
If you are passionate about traditional cooking methods and delivering exceptional food quality, this is an excellent opportunity to contribute your expertise in a professional kitchen environment.
Key Responsibilities and Duties
- Prepare and cook a variety of tandoori dishes, including kebabs, tikka, grilled meats, seafood, and vegetarian specialities.
- Prepare and bake traditional breads such as naan, roti, kulcha, and other tandoor-based products.
- Operate and manage the tandoor oven safely and efficiently during service.
- Marinate meats, poultry, seafood, and vegetables using traditional spice blends and recipes.
- Ensure all tandoor dishes are cooked to the highest standards of quality, flavour, texture, and presentation.
- Manage the tandoor section during service, ensuring timely preparation and delivery of orders.
- Assist with menu development, including seasonal specials and new tandoori dishes.
- Monitor stock levels of meats, spices, marinades, and other ingredients, assisting with ordering when required.
- Maintain high standards of cleanliness, hygiene, and organisation within the tandoor and kitchen areas.
- Ensure proper storage, handling, and rotation of food items in accordance with food safety regulations.
- Follow all food hygiene, allergen, health and safety, and fire safety procedures.
- Work closely with the Head Chef and kitchen team to ensure smooth and efficient service.
- Support the training and development of junior kitchen staff when required.
